Photodissociation spectroscopy and dynamics of Si-4
The photodissociation of Si-4 has been investigated using fast beam photofragment translational spectroscopy. The photofragment yield (PFY) spectrum shows features between 21370 and 22220 cm(-1) corresponding to the 1B(1u) --> (X) over tilde (1)A(g) transition that are attributed to multi-photon dissociation. Single-photon dissociation was examined at higher excitation energies ranging from 5.17 to 6.42 eV. The dominant product channel was found to be Si-3 + Si. Experimental photofragment translational energy distributions were modeled by phase space theory (PST), indicating statistical photo dissociation with no exit barrier along the dissociation coordinate. PST modeling yields a dissociation energy of 4.60 +/- 0.15 eV and DeltaH(f,0)(0) (Si-4) = 6.75 +/- 0.24 eV.
